Local 27B LLM Audits and Fixes Home Splunk-Sysmon SOC Stack Without Cloud Access
A security analyst studying for CySA+ used a locally hosted 27B quantised language model (Qwen3-27B) to audit and remediate a home SOC environment built on Splunk and Sysmon, with no data leaving the machine. The model successfully identified and fixed multiple issues across five audit sessions, including double log ingestion caused by a Universal Forwarder running alongside a local indexer, and three data inputs that had been silent since installation. Key root causes uncovered included disabled Windows event channels and misconfigured performance counters on a Spanish-language Windows install where English counter names were used. The model also demonstrated caution by flagging which MSI registry entry to avoid removing, preventing accidental deletion of the entire Splunk data directory. A notable limitation emerged when the model consumed 97.4% of its 128K context window over-investigating a minor detail, prompting the analyst to add a system-prompt rule to stop once root cause is confirmed with evidence.
